Question for Pete W (and others)

Pete, I read your post regarding the panasonic plasma displays below. I am looking for a 50" display and am going to be using it for HT (via a DVP-9000ES) and regular TV viewing about 50/50. I have decided to go this route because my audio system uses an open baffle speaker design and I finally decided not to seperate my HT and 2 Channel system due to space constraints. I have read many of the reviews and have looked on the avs forum and it seems that the Panasonic and NEC displays would be good choices at this time. I know the panasonic will do deeper blacks (some people report that it is at the expense of low level details) and that it's been reported that the NEC has a better picture when using a standard cable signal (still not certain if my new place of residence will allow me to hand a dish). What's your take on these 2 displays?
